Integrating additional HTML files

It is sometimes necessary to integrate additional HTML files in the monitor output if e.g. an announcement for an annual school event is to be displayed on one of the pages. To do this, proceed as follows:

 

1.) Under "Settings | Miscellaneous" enter a directory path after "HTML files" on the "Directories" tab.

2.) In the directory specified in step 1), create an additional directory with the name "info_monitor" and copy all the HTML pages you created (ending in *.htm or *.html) into it. These addtional files must be valid HTML pages and must not contain the tag <meta http-equiv="refresh"...>.

 

 

 

Tip: Restrict attachment files to one setting

Fo example, if you have created an output setting called "Break room" and another called "Staff room" and wish to export addtional files just for "Break room", create an additional directory called "Break room" in the directory defined in step 2) and copy your data into it.

 

 

When output the data will be automatically integrated in the sequence of the monitor output.

Tip: Specifying sequence of additional files

If you wish to incorporate several files in a specific sequence, give the HTML pages a specific sequence number, i.e.File_01.htm, File_02.htm, ...
